The Importance of Alpha Galactosidase

One of the most overlooked enzymes is alpha galactosidase. This enzyme helps digest complex carbohydrates found in beans, lentils, vegetables, and whole grains.

Benefits of Alpha Galactosidase

  • Reduces gas from plant foods

  • Improves comfort after high-fiber meals

  • Supports vegetarian and mixed diets

  • Prevents bloating caused by legumes

Many people avoid healthy foods because they cause gas. With proper enzyme support, these foods become easier to digest.

Digestive Enzymes vs Probiotics: Understanding the Difference

Digestive enzymes and probiotics are often confused, but they serve different purposes.

Digestive Enzymes

Probiotics

Break down food

Balance gut bacteria

Work immediately

Work gradually

Reduce bloating fast

Improve long-term gut health

While probiotics are beneficial, they do not replace enzymes. For best results, many people use both together.
